Considerations for Using Suction Grab Bars
While suction grab bars offer convenience and versatility, there are important considerations to keep in mind. Firstly, it is crucial to ensure that the surface on which the grab bar is being attached is clean, smooth, and non-porous. The suction cups need a firm grip to hold securely, so textured or porous surfaces may not provide adequate support.
Additionally, suction grab bars should be periodically checked for stability. Over time, the suction cups may lose their grip, which can compromise the effectiveness of the grab bar. Regular inspection and reapplication of suction may be necessary to maintain the safety and reliability of these devices.

Limitations of Bathroom Grab Bars for the Elderly Suction
1. Weight Capacity: Suction grab bars have weight limitations, typically ranging from 200 to 250 pounds. It is crucial to ensure that the user's weight does not exceed the specified limit to maintain the bar's effectiveness and prevent accidents.
2. Surface Requirements: Suction grab bars require a smooth and non-porous surface to adhere properly. Textured or uneven walls may not provide enough suction, compromising the stability of the grab bar.
3. Regular Maintenance: Suction grab bars should be regularly inspected and reattached to ensure optimal suction power. Over time, the suction cups may lose their effectiveness and require replacement.

People Also Ask About Bathroom Grab Bars For Elderly Suction
1. How do suction grab bars work?
Suction grab bars are designed to provide temporary support and stability in bathrooms by attaching to smooth, non-porous surfaces such as tile, glass, or fiberglass. The bar is equipped with suction cups that can be pressed firmly against the surface, creating a vacuum seal. This creates a strong grip, allowing the grab bar to support the weight of the individual using it.
2. Are suction grab bars safe for elderly individuals?
Suction grab bars can be a convenient option for temporary use, but they may not provide the same level of safety and reliability as permanently installed grab bars. While they can support a significant amount of weight when properly installed on suitable surfaces, it's important to note that suction grab bars are not intended for full-body weight bearing or for use in emergency situations. As such, caution should be exercised when relying solely on suction grab bars for elderly individuals who require more support.
3. What are the advantages of using suction grab bars for the elderly?
- Easy installation: Suction grab bars do not require drilling or permanent installation, making them a flexible choice for individuals who may need assistance in multiple locations or for those living in rented spaces.
- Portability: Suction grab bars are easily removable and can be taken along when traveling or visiting different places, providing added support and stability wherever needed.
- Cost-effective: Compared to permanently installed grab bars, suction grab bars are generally more affordable, making them an attractive option for individuals on a limited budget.
4. What are the limitations of suction grab bars?
- Surface dependency: Suction grab bars rely on a smooth, non-porous surface to create a secure vacuum seal. Therefore, they may not adhere well to certain surfaces such as textured tiles or surfaces with uneven edges.
- Regular maintenance: Suction grab bars require periodic checking and reinstallation to ensure their continued effectiveness. Over time, the suction cups may lose their suction power, so it's important to regularly inspect and reattach them as needed.
- Weight-bearing limitations: While suction grab bars can support a considerable amount of weight when installed properly, they are not designed for full-body weight bearing or sudden jerks. It's crucial to educate elderly individuals on the proper use of suction grab bars to avoid accidents or injuries.
- Durability: Suction grab bars may not be as durable as permanently installed grab bars. With regular use and frequent installation/removal, the suction cups or other components may wear out faster, necessitating replacement more frequently.
Overall, while suction grab bars can provide temporary support and convenience in bathroom settings for elderly individuals, they should not be solely relied upon for individuals who require greater stability and strength. For long-term safety and reliability, considering the installation of permanent grab bars by a professional is recommended.
